Discover Premier Collision Repair Solutions at Texas Collision Centers
When you experience a vehicle accident, finding a reliable collision repair facility becomes your top priority. Texas Collision Centers stands as https://francesoute471828.is-blog.com/46419903/ultimate-guide-to-texas-collision-center-to-help-with-expert-vehicle-restoration